Flying Noodle has offered Italian gourmet gifts since 1995. They feature a number of monthly clubs, ranging from wine and beer to chocolate and cake.

Standard options for club lengths and pricing

When you set up your Flying Noodle Dessert of the Month Club, you'll choose monthly shipments for 3, 6, or 12 months, or opt for a seasonal subscription with deliveries four times a year. Depending on which club you select, your monthly price will average out to $40.95-$42.95. Free shipping is included on all subscriptions here.

All desserts sent during the last week of the month

On the checkout page, you can indicate which month you'd like your club to start arriving. Be aware that Flying Noodle always delivers during the last week of the month. So, if you're setting this Dessert Club up as a gift, you have the option of having a message sent on a different date. For example, if you're celebrating someone's birthday on April 15 and their dessert won't arrive until the last week of the month, you can have the gift message delivered on or before the 15th - or print one out yourself right from the Flying Noodle site.

Not much info about specific desserts

Unfortunately, Flying Noodle doesn't go to any great lengths to tell you what to expect from their Dessert of the Month Club. Previous selections have included puff pastries, cupcakes and cakes, and cookies, and each shipment comes with a single selection that can serve 6-10 people. Beyond that, it's anyone's guess. Flying Noodle doesn't show you any kind of schedule for what's coming up in future deliveries or specific flavors/treats that have been delivered in the past.

Not enough positive reviews

Those details would have been helpful, because there's not a lot of feedback about this Dessert of the Month Club. Even the testimonials on the Flying Noodle store aren't specific to this membership. Also, the Better Business Bureau gives this retailer a disappointing "C+" rating for failing to respond to one complaint filed there. That's not a huge red flag, but it doesn't do Flying Noodle any favors, either. Sure, they offer a 100% satisfaction guarantee and you can cancel your club at any time for a refund of any remaining months, but that's not quite enough for us to overlook the ways that this dessert subscription falls behind its rivals.

Better dessert clubs are out there

Add all of that to the fact that the website had trouble loading several times we visited it, and that the main URL hasn't been updated for security (a protocol put in place internet-wide several years ago), and it's easy to see why we give our lowest ranking to Flying Noodle's Dessert of the Month Club.

You can expect a mouth-watering selection of cookies, cakes, cheesecakes, pies and more from a typical dessert club. These plans usually go out of their way to source their treats from small bakeries and chefs from around the nation. Of course, if you prefer a dessert club with a narrower range of sweets - like just cookies and brownies, for example - you can get that too.
The most popular plans offer monthly dessert deliveries for terms ranging from three months to a full year. Many providers also let you choose a bi-monthly or quarterly delivery schedule, spreading out the sweet treats over a longer period of time.
Most dessert clubs are priced from $20 to $45 per delivery, depending on the plan you select. Keep in mind that some memberships include two desserts per shipment, giving you much more for your money.
That varies by club provider. Some include delivery costs within the monthly price, while others tack on fees of up to $7 per shipment. That doesn't sound like much, but over a 12-year dessert club membership, you're looking at nearly $85 more than what you're paying for the treats.
Most of the time, yes. Dessert clubs stay in business because they keep their customers happy with gourmet-quality treats delivered in good condition and on time. You should be able to get a refund or replacement if something isn't right with one of your dessert club shipments.
Unfortunately for your waistline, yes! Some dessert clubs have been in business for decades and have a long list of satisfied customers - many of whom subscribe year after year. It's always a good idea to check client reviews and even look for a rating from the Better Business Bureau, if you have any concerns about a dessert club provider you're considering.
Dessert clubs typically include a fun newsletter with each package. You might get pairing suggestions for wine or other beverages, tips for serving the dessert, and the backstory of the baker of your desserts. A few clubs let you add on to your membership if you're giving it as a gift: stuffed animals, flowers and balloons are just some of the options you might find.

Are you more of a "give me one big treat I can share" ? Or more of a "let me taste lots of smaller sweets" kind of person? You'll find dessert clubs that cater to either one.

Would you like to have some say-so over what gets included in each box, or would you rather let the bakery make those decisions? That's another good way to choose among the available dessert clubs: while almost all of them tell you in advance what to expect from month to month, some let it be a total surprise and others give you the chance to skip any upcoming shipments that aren't to your liking - or even request a substitution. Whether your style is "surprise me" or "follow my lead" can determine which dessert club is your ideal match.

The last factors influencing your delicious decision are schedule and budget. Most dessert subscriptions come in at a monthly price of around $40, give or take. That doesn't always include shipping, so don't forget to keep that in mind. Most require you to pay for all of your deliveries upfront, but a few let you pay as you go. Also, the majority of dessert clubs have fixed plans ranging from three months to a year, though there are options that can be set up as month-to-month for as long as you choose to subscribe.

You're almost ready to pick the perfect dessert club. Just watch out for a few more things as you decide:

  • Types of Desserts. Most clubs consist of baked goods, but a few specialize in chocolate-covered berries or include breakfast foods like bagels or waffles. What do you have in mind?
  • Reputation. What do previous recipients of your dessert club say about the experience? Were their deliveries consistent in quality and delivery timeframes?
  • Customer Service. When shipping perishable items like cheesecake and pie, it's inevitable that there will be issues from time to time. How does the dessert club provider handle problems? Is there a good satisfaction guarantee in place?
